"Quite the bargain..."
I use these for computer gaming. The short cord stays out the way, and the angle connector tucks up against the notebook. I tried several other pairs of 'phones including Skull Candy in-ears and a bigger pair of Sonys. I found them to be unconfortable and "muddy." These little Sonys have a nice clean balanced sound at "reasonable" volume levels. If you push them too hard they become a little harsh, but what do you want for $5.99?

  Sony Open-air Stereo Headphones (MDR-110LP)

List Price : $15.26
Our Price : from $1.50

Why I buy this one ?
- Sony Acoustic Turbo¿ circuitry for extended bass response and clear treble
- 30mm speaker drivers with ferrite magnets
- Ultra lightweight, open-air design
- 3.5 single sided cord with 3.5mm nickel-plated mini-plug
- Frequency response: 18Hz-20kHz

"Sit close to your Computer", Headphones work great, comfortable, good sound quality, but wish the phone leads just came out of one side, another drawback, depending on whether you're are right on top of your PC or not, the overall cord length is too short, only 40" long. There are better choices out there. I have similarly priced headphones that have a 98" cord, and it comes out of only one side of the phones. I would recommend shopping around if this cord length may be an issue for you. Extension leads may be purchased, but cost almost as much as the headphones themselves! Luckily I had an old extension lead. Sorry SONY. A die hard SONY fan nevertheless.
